Rs. 240 crore dividend cheque for Centre

Staff Correspondent

SHIMLA: The public sector mini-‘Nav Ratna’ company Sutlej Jal Vidyut Nigam operating the prestigious 1,500-MW Nathpa Jhakri Project in Himachal on Friday declared a dividend of Rs.320 crore for the current financial year and paid Rs.240 crore to the Union Government towards its 75 per cent equity share.

The dividend cheque was presented by the company’s Managing Director H. K. Sharma to Union Power Secretary H. S. Brahma, said a spokesman here. The Corporation had earned a total income of Rs.2029.24 crore in year 2008-09.
